I have multiple programs requiring the reinstallation of Wowexec.exe into the system 32 folder. Any suggestions on how to do this would be greatly appreciated
 
have done both of the suggestions below (XP Pro SP1) file still has not restored after reboot
 
FireTech said:
have done both of the suggestions below (XP Pro SP1) file still has not
restored after reboot

what happened after you copied the 'wowexec.exe' file from the \dllcache
into \system32... did it simply vanish or something?
 
FireTech said:
the file doesnt exist in the folder. there are only 2 files in that folder
and wowexec isnt one of them

ONLY 2 files in the \dllcache??? that don't sound right to me... there
should be hundreds of files in there, if not more.

assuming your machine is at SP1 level (not SP2RC2), try re-applying service
pack 1 (SP1a), get it from here:

http://www.microsoft.com/windowsxp/downloads/updates/sp1/network.mspx

click on the Go button on the right side of the page under the the section
entitled 'Download Service Pack 1a for ...'

that may repopulate the \dllcache on your machine
